- > I finally got my new Blizzard 1230-VI board from Softwood and cannot, for the
- > life of me, get that puppy to slide onto the connector! I used to have a DKB
- > 1202 ram board in there, so I know that it can be done (although it's a tight
- > fit) but man, this is nearly impossible.
- >
- > Any tips from someone who's gotten this board installed? Did you have to take
- > the case apart?
- >
- Yeah, some of these boards are really a tight fit. After inserting the
- board half way into the connector i used a pencil(or whatever) to sort of
- "bend" it into place. (put something in between the board and the
- small space at the non connecting end of the slot your miggy, and try to
- pry the board into place with this, while holding the board down, so you
- don't bend it upwards.) BE CAREFUL. However, I opened my case to ease
- the process, as I don't have any guarantee whatsoever.
